   Read moreThe area where most of the deer are is not accessible due to SFWMD project that fenced off that part of the dike/Levi. Not cool! Lots of dead end roads with locked gates so you can’t loop around. Also, if you’re gonna go hunting here, be ready to be walking in 2+ feet of water in thick cover. Also there’s no shooting from the dike /levee so even though the deer come up on it you cannot hunt on it .
